Why Must Cats Fast Before Surgery?

Cats must fast before surgery so that food or water in the stomach cannot be inhaled into the airway under anesthesia, which could cause choking or death. After surgery, keep them warm and quiet, watch food and water, care for the wound, and limit activity.

What happens if a dog eats alcohol?

Alcohol can poison a dog with collapse, breathing trouble, and even death, since its liver cannot metabolize it. A lot needs emergency vet care.

What happens when a dog gets hot?

A hot dog pants with tongue out, drools, drinks more, and lies in shade, some digging cool pits. Mild heatstroke brings poor appetite, lethargy, and breathlessness; move it to cool air, give water, and avoid midday walks.

How effective is nebulization for dog bronchitis?

Nebulization is effective for lower respiratory diseases like bronchitis and pneumonia, delivering medicine directly to the lesion and improving anti-inflammatory effect. Usually gentamicin, dexamethasone, and saline are used, once daily for 20 to 30 minutes.

What happens if an Alaskan eats avocado?

An Alaskan must not eat avocado; it contains persin, which dogs cannot metabolize and which causes poisoning. Leaves, flesh, skin, and pit are all toxic and can be fatal. Avoid onion, grapes, chocolate too.
